South Berwick, ME - Jamie Stockford, 45, passed away unexpectedly on Wednesday August 7, 2024, at Wentworth Douglass hospital following a sudden illness that she was not able to recover from. She leaves behind a devastated family.
Born November 25, 1978, in Portsmouth, NH she was the daughter of Wayne Michael Stockford and the late Joan (Benham) Vachon.
Jamie enjoyed listening to music, playing softball, cooking and most of all spending time with her family. Her laugh was contagious. She was naturally so funny. She had a unique skill of remembering every street name in Rochester and remembered everyone she ever met. Jamie loved her family deeply. She was the light of her family.
Members of her family include her children Devin Tetu and husband David of South Berwick, ME; Natasha Kuchman of South Berwick, ME; and Maximus Kuchman of Barrington, NH; her grandchildren Dakota, Kendra, Charleigh, Ryder and Mason, her stepfather Joseph "Marty" Vachon, Jr. of Lebanon, ME; two sisters Jenny McCarthy of Raymond, ME; and Carrie Crockett and her life partner Chris Couillard of Lebanon, ME; she leaves behind many cousins, nieces and nephews.
She was predeceased by her mother Joan Vachon and her brother Joseph M. Vachon, III.
